BYU CS Code Recorder is a plugin for IntelliJ-based IDEs that records programming activity and code changes. It is intended for computer science education and development workflows that require reviewing how code was created.
BYU CS Code Recorder is an Other dev tools project. It focuses on recording and reviewing programming activity and code changes within IntelliJ-based development environments. BYU CS Code Recorder is a B2B product aimed at computer science students and IntelliJ-based developers. BYU CS Code Recorder is free to use. It runs on the web, macOS, Windows, and Linux.
Behind BYU CS Code Recorder is Brigham Young University, based in the United States, and it first shipped in 2026. Key capabilities include code recording, activity tracking, and change history.
